sequence

noun

1 sequence

Serial arrangement in which things follow in logical order or a recurrent pattern.

2 sequence

A following of one thing after another in time:
— The doctor saw a sequence of patients.

synonyms: chronological sequence, chronological succession, succession, successiveness.

3 sequence

Film consisting of a succession of related shots that develop a given subject in a movie.

synonym: episode.

4 sequence

The action of following in order:
— He played the trumps in sequence.

synonym: succession.

5 sequence

Several repetitions of a melodic phrase in different keys.

verb

1 sequence

Arrange in a sequence.

2 sequence

Determine the order of constituents in.
